Service or Tactical?
Howdy.
Since I've religated my old bush gun (A Ruger P-89D) to truck pistol duty, I've been looking into a .45ACP to replace it, for when I'm out beboping around in the woods and such. The 9mm +P's just seem a little light should I happen on something that goes bump in the night. As it stands, it's pretty much narrowed down to an XD-45, in either it's 4" or 5" forms. I've heard some stuff about the 4" models scorching the top of TRL-2's; does this happen with the 5" model too? And also, anybody know a good thigh holster for these when you have a light mounted on them? Particularly the 5" one. |
